首页 > 其他分享 >主键约束和主键约束自动增长

主键约束和主键约束自动增长

时间:2022-10-13 11:56:00浏览次数:45  
标签:主键 stu 添加 自动 TABLE 约束 id

主键约束:primary key。

注意:

  1.含义:非空且唯一

  2.—张表只能有一个字段为主键

  3.主键就是表中记录的唯一标识

2.在创建表时,添加主键约束

create table stu(

id int primary key ,--给id添加主键约束

name varchar( 20));

3.删除主键

--错误alter table stu modify id int ;

ALTER TABLE stu DROP PRIMARY KEY;

4.创建完表后,添加主键

ALTER TABLE stu MODIFY id INT PRIMARY KEY;

 

 

主键约束自动增长:

1.概念∶如果某一列是数值类型的,使用auto_increment可以来完成值得自动增长。

2.在创建表时,添加主键约束,并且完成主键自增长

create table stu(

id int primary key auto_increment,--给id添加主键约束

name varchar( 20));

3.删除自动增长

ALTER TABLE stu MODIFY id INT;

4.添加自动增长

ALTER TABLE stu MODIFY id INT AUTO_INCREMENT;

 

标签:主键,stu,添加,自动,TABLE,约束,id
From: https://www.cnblogs.com/hungui/p/16787696.html

相关文章

  • MySQL定时自动备份及自动删除老的备份
    1.背景    目前接触的项目中,发现大部分项目开发环境和测试环境的数据库都没有自动备份,如果误删可能导致一系列问题,虽然有些项目有数据迁移工具,但是迁移工具里面仅仅......
  • 事务基本演示和事务默认自动提交&手动提交
    1.事务的基本介绍 1.概念: *如果一个包含多个步骤的业务操作,被事务管理,那么这些操作要么同时成功,要么同时失败2.操作: 1.开启事务:startt......
  • 非空约束和唯一约束
    非空约束:我们先来讲一下非空约束是什么意思,他是什么,首先非空大家应该都知道吧所谓非空的意思顾名思义就是这个字段不能是空的,得又数据,约束什么呢?约束就是我们指定这一个......
  • 事务-默认自动提交&手动提交和事务-事务四大特征
    事务-默认自动提交&手动提交MySQL数据库中事务默认自动提交事务提交的两种方式:自动提交:mysql就是自动提交的一条DML(增删改)语句会自动提......
  • windows系统,自动设置--shutdown命令了解
     参考:https://baike.baidu.com/item/shutdown/10469108?fr=aladdin 比如你的电脑要在24:00关机,可以选择“开始运行”,输入“at24:00Shutdown-s”,这样,到了24点,电脑就......
  • 怎么禁止流氓软件自动安装 电脑不停的自动安装软件怎么办(转)
        怎么禁止流氓软件自动安装?有时当我们不小心下载了流氓软件之后,就会出现一大堆的捆绑软件,甚至有些还会自己不停的自动安装,删完之后还会下载,非常令人困扰。很多......
  • 自动化生成骨架屏的技术方案设计与落地
    自动化生成骨架屏的技术方案设计与落地Neal_yang2021年11月19日10:05 ·  阅读3448个人文章集:Nealyang/PersonalBlog主笔公众号:全栈前端精选背景性能......
  • Android自动测试之monkeyrunner工具
    ​这篇博客的作者弄出来了,可我弄出来的结果不一样,郁闷其实是翻译过来的,原文:http://developer.android.com/tools/help/monkeyrunner_concepts.html        ......
  • 【AutoML】进化算法如何用于自动模型搜索(NAS)
    大家好,欢迎来到专栏《AutoML》,在这个专栏中我们会讲述AutoML技术在深度学习中的应用,这一期讲述进化算法用于模型搜索的基本概念和流程。作者&编辑|言有三一直以来,网络结构......
  • ElementPlus的MessageBox自动关闭
    <template><el-rowclass="mb-4"><el-button@click="open"type="primary"show-confirm-button="false">Click</el-button></el-row></template><scripts......